Challenges:
* Different temperaments: Sagittarius is a fire sign, known for their impulsive nature and need for freedom. Virgo, an earth sign, prefers stability, order, and routine. This can lead to friction when Sagittarius wants to go on spontaneous adventures and Virgo prefers staying home.
* Different values: Sagittarius prioritizes freedom and exploration, while Virgo values responsibility and practicality. This can lead to disagreements about finances, career choices, and lifestyle.
* Critical nature: Virgos are known for their critical eye, which can be hurtful to Sagittarius's sensitive nature.
